Mission

Phandeeyar ("creation place") is a community tech hub that is spearheading the development of Myanmar's tech & social innovation ecosystem. Phandeeyar does this in two ways: by helping change agents use technology to increase their impact; and by building the country's pool of digitally-enabled enterprises and tech talent.

Programs

3 programs

Safe Internet Phandeeyar helps change agents, such as civil society groups, independent media and and civic and social entrepreneurs, integrate technology into their work to increase their impact. We ran workshops, seminars, and meetups to help independent voices thrive in Myanmar's digital media environment. Phandeeyar also helped address some of the training to help people understand how to safely and responsibly use social media. Phandeeyar supported community organizations that wanted to use social media and digital content to promote positive messages about peace, tolerance, and inter-communal harmony.
